Dr. Phillips is administering a personality test to her client, and she feels very confident that this test is an accurate measu

re of personaltiy; that is, she feels that the test measures what it designesd to measure. Dr. Phillips is confident in this test's________

Answer:Dr. Phillips is confident in this test's validity

Explanation:

Validity refers to the fact that the test measures what it claims to measure , this means when a test is done it will give the result that measures exactly what was being tested otherwise the test will have low validity of it doesn't measure what it claims to measure.

Dr Philips says this test is an accurate measure of personality which means this is a test used to test personality and it actual measures personality as it claims.

If the result read differently from what personality result will look like then that would have low validity but it means Dr Philips has used this test and the result he has received were consistent with the result you will expect to get when testing a personality and he then trust it's validity.

Which statement best summarizes the principle of faunal succession
nignag [31]

Answer:

Explanation:

The principle of faunal succession states that fossil, animal and plant groups occur in the geological record according to an invariable and determined order, so that, if this order is known, it is possible to determine the relative age of the layers from their fossiliferous content. That is, according to this principle, fossil is equal to time. This principle was initially used as a practical instrument, but years later was explained by Darwin's theory of evolution: Since there is an irreversible biological evolution across geological time, fossils must be ordered in time on an evolutionary scale.
